What is RTP and Why Does It Matter?
RTP is often regarded as the most transparent indicator of a slot’s potential profitability — but it’s more than just a number. It provides players with an insight into how much of their wagered money they might expect back in the long run. For operators, RTP influences game design, player retention strategies, and regulatory compliance.
Traditionally, RTP figures are set during game development, but recent evolutions in the online gambling industry have introduced new considerations:
- Variable RTPs: Some online slots feature adjustable RTP settings, allowing operators to modify payout percentages within a licensed range.
- Transparency trends: Regulatory authorities increasingly demand clear disclosures, empowering players to make informed choices.
- Technological innovations: Random Number Generators (RNGs), audit procedures, and player data analytics all impact the assurance of RTP figures.
Distinguishing High RTP Slots from the Rest
Among the multitude of options available, slots boasting an RTP of 96% or higher have garnered particular attention. Such figures suggest that, over an extended period, players might expect to recover nearly the entirety of their wagers — a compelling proposition for cautious, strategic players.
However, the industry’s standards are evolving, and players should remain aware that high RTPs do not guarantee regular wins; rather, they indicate the statistical expectation over thousands or millions of spins.
